Output 23cbf8d55cdb232c67bf74b00dcf261b17aaf03d4a805cf49de4d18151840113:6

value
104615
script pubkey
OP_0 OP_PUSHBYTES_20 208a8918cb0d7ab032cc30fbd4c77b6d3e5f09a4
address
bc1qyz9gjxxtp4atqvkvxraaf3mmd5l97zdyjfre24
transaction
23cbf8d55cdb232c67bf74b00dcf261b17aaf03d4a805cf49de4d18151840113
spent
true